Pero (2023) is an intricate exploration of Peter Musevski's life, blending documentary and drama in a way that feels deeply personal. The film treads a delicate line between reverence and vulnerability, showcasing not just his celebrated roles but also the shadows of his fears. The pacing is contemplative, allowing viewers to sit with each moment, to really absorb the weight of his experiences. Practical effects are minimal but used effectively to enhance the storytelling, emphasizing the rawness of emotion rather than flashy visuals. Performances are grounded, with a haunting authenticity that resonates long after the credits roll. It's a distinctive piece that transcends typical biographical portrayals and invites reflection on identity and legacy.
